the elections department gives them a PDF of the approved signature form to print. It would be difficult to replicate that without a title and then add the new title later.

If would be easier for them to just have a list of voters and try to get fake signatures past the elections department. The percentage that they check (10% of so) are checked for signatures on file at the voter registration file.

OFF's recall petition attempt, the elections office reviewed a few hundred, decided what percentage of the signatures or names were wrong, and then applied that percentage to the rest of the signature forms without reviewing them and invalidated the recall.

So fraud can also be done within the elections department as well.
